"While Thirsty Crow isn’t the best bar on this list, this Columbia Heights spot is ideal for hanging out with friends when no one can agree on what to do. There are three pool tables and a shelf littered with board games in the brightly colored basement bar. Grab a seat at the high tops to wait for a pool table while playing a semi-intense game of Monopoly. If you want a quieter place to whoop up on your homies in Connect 4, there’s dining room-style seating with velvety chairs off to the side that is much less crowded than the main bar." - tristiana hinton
